Amazon will occupy Panattoni’s new logistic warehouse

Panattoni acquired the logistic warehouse from transportation company San José López, formerly owned by British fund Investec. The warehouse will allow Amazon to provide last-mile deliveries in San Sebastian.

Amazon has been operating the Vizcaya logistic centre for about a year and is preparing to start operating on the new warehouse within Dos Hermanas, in Seville, a complex with around 190.000 sqm of built area and a 165.000 sqm terrain.

EjePrime recalls that Panattoni currently has 3 projects under development in Spain, a 28.400 sqm logistic space in Guadalajara, another with 34.000 sqm in Vitoria and still one other with 20.000 sqm in Valencia.
